Port of Koge (DKKOG): Details, Transit Times & Shipping Routes

Port of Koge (UN/LOCODE DKKOG) is a very small coastal (breakwater) harbor located in Denmark, on the Baltic Sea. It sits at 55.4500° N, 12.2000° E. The port reports a channel depth of about 4.9 m, an anchorage depth near 6.4 m, cargo pier depths around 6.4 m. Shelter afforded is rated good. Cargo handling includes wharves facilities.
